City hears proposal to loosen commercial performance standards in Professional Office‑Mixed zone to allow outdoor recreation
Summary
A land‑use text amendment (ZT2024‑04) would remove certain performance standards in the Professional Office‑Mixed (POM) zone to allow more commercial uses, including outdoor recreation such as pickleball courts; the Planning Commission recommended approval and the council kept the public record open for 10 days.
Planning staff presented a proposed text amendment (ZT2024‑04) March 25 to modify permitted commercial uses and outdoor recreation in the Professional Office‑Mixed (POM) zoning district.
